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
96 025073 584958 54528
22069 699
22069 699
1674 0577213722 623794
All about undefined
Interested in learning more?
22069 699
1674 0577213722 623794
See more
0952982610 159387 99638
46644035117 4980 08 886503691 0004626
See more
15777 8927
172 9220039 2124274 56
See more